| birth_place = Paris, France | death_date = | death_place = Figeac, France | alma_mater = University of Paris | known_for = Historian of the French Revolution | image = François Furet.jpg }} François Furet (; 27 March 1927 – 12 July 1997) was a French historian and president of the Saint-Simon Foundation, best known for his books on the French Revolution. From 1985 to 1997, Furet was a professor of French history at the University of Chicago.

Furet was elected to the Académie française in March 1997, just three months before he died in July. Provided by Wikipedia
